Math
Will completed the first Khan Academy module in Probability and Statistics, focusing on identifying individuals, variables, and categorical variables in a data set. He learned to distinguish the people, objects, or cases being studied from the characteristics recorded about them. He also practiced recognizing categorical variables, which organize data into named groups rather than numerical measurements. This work built an important foundation for interpreting data in his Real Life Math class at RHC.
Tips
Tips: Extend Will’s learning by having him examine a small real-world data set, such as favorite foods, transportation methods, or types of music, and label its individuals and variables. Ask him to create a two-column table distinguishing categorical variables from numerical variables, then explain why each classification fits. He could also design a short survey, collect responses, and discuss how changing the question or categories might affect the data. Finally, have him write a brief reflection explaining how correctly identifying variables supports accurate conclusions.
Book Recommendations
- The Cartoon Guide to Statistics by Larry Gonick and Woollcott Smith: A visual and accessible introduction to statistics, including data collection, variables, and interpreting information.
- How to Lie with Statistics by Darrell Huff: A classic guide to recognizing misleading uses of data and understanding why careful classification and interpretation matter.
- Statistics by David Spiegelhalter: A teen-friendly introduction to how statistics are gathered, analyzed, and applied in everyday life.
